#5b828d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b828d is composed of 35.7% red, 51%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.5% cyan, 7.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 193.2 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 45.5%. #5b828d color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#00051b.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#5b828d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06090a is the darkest color, while #fdfefe is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#5b828d is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#787878 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#727a7c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#81818f Protanopia 1% of men
  • #857f96 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#638892 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#73818e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#758092 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#608690 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
